Pattern of Politics
Before everyone writes the ticket for Obama to be the next president. Consider the history of the Democratic primary campaign. The early voting showing is based on emotional idealism and then the business of politics take hold…
History is full of idealists doing well early in the campaign and then eventually losing as the “establishment” candidate starts to call in all chips from the special interests groups that will benefit from his/her winning. Mayors start bussing in voters, teacher unions rally, etc. Recall that the Democratic party wanted John Kerry to be the 2004 candidate-and he just fired his campaign manger in Dec 2003 and his campaign was considered “all but dead”… then Howard Dean yelled and his campaign was run over….
Eugene McCarthy, Paul Tsongas, Howard Dean, etc. all had early wins and strong support only to lose eventually to the Democratic Party establishment candidate.
